Claymont Street Apartments is managed by Housing Development Corporation MidAtlantic (HDC MidAtlantic).
Claymont Street Apartments, a 29-apartment affordable housing community, is being rebuilt after Hurricane Ida wreaked havoc on 10 city blocks in Wilmington, DE. The apartments will now feature fully equipped kitchens w/dishwasher, washer and dryer in the apartments and individually controlled central air and heat. A new community room with a kitchenette, computer stations, security system, and Wi-Fi accessibility for all has been added.

Since this property has received funding in part through the Low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C) program, a certain number of units are set aside for lower income households. Households must earn either less than 50% or 60% of the area median income (depending on the set-aside option chosen by the property owner) to qualify for these units. Rents in these units are capped at a maximum of 30% of the set-aside area median income (adjusted for unit size). Some rental units in this property may not be subject to LIHTC and therefore have higher rents and no maximum household income requirement.
